英特爾助力Testin云測(cè)算力提升,下一代AI測(cè)試產(chǎn)品iTestin技術(shù)揭秘

近日,Testin云測(cè)正式發(fā)布全新AI測(cè)試產(chǎn)品iTestin,融合目前測(cè)試領(lǐng)域最強(qiáng)的自然語言處理、文本識(shí)別、圖標(biāo)識(shí)別技術(shù),全面提升測(cè)試產(chǎn)品的易用性和自動(dòng)化效率,通過人工智能技術(shù),大大降低腳本調(diào)試和腳本維護(hù)成本,在App和Web測(cè)試數(shù)據(jù)集精度和性能上超過主流云廠商的付費(fèi)高精度OCR服務(wù)。

為了支撐自然語言撰寫的自動(dòng)化測(cè)試腳本語言的穩(wěn)定與高效執(zhí)行,需要高精度、高效率的AI算法提供可靠的識(shí)別效果。Testin云測(cè)在業(yè)務(wù)理解、數(shù)據(jù)理解、數(shù)據(jù)準(zhǔn)備、算法建模、性能評(píng)估、模型部署全流程上實(shí)現(xiàn)全面提升,形成了AI技術(shù)在測(cè)試領(lǐng)域落地的最佳實(shí)踐。

最強(qiáng)后盾:英特爾助力iTestin實(shí)現(xiàn)最前沿的測(cè)試技術(shù)研究

自然語言腳本在上千臺(tái)不同型號(hào)的手機(jī)自動(dòng)執(zhí)行,必須有足夠高的文字檢測(cè)識(shí)別精度。為了解決識(shí)別精度的挑戰(zhàn),Testin云測(cè)打造了業(yè)界最大規(guī)模的APP截圖的字符識(shí)別數(shù)據(jù)集,并通過算法自動(dòng)生成上千萬條數(shù)據(jù)用于字符識(shí)別模型的構(gòu)建。文字檢測(cè)與識(shí)別的建模工作中,充分發(fā)揮傳統(tǒng)計(jì)算機(jī)視覺算法的速度優(yōu)勢(shì)與深度學(xué)習(xí)算法的精度優(yōu)勢(shì),最終算法的檢測(cè)精度、識(shí)別精度、識(shí)別速度全面超越頭部互聯(lián)網(wǎng)公司的付費(fèi)高精度文字識(shí)別服務(wù)。

Testin云測(cè)OCR算法成功支撐了公司的AI測(cè)試服務(wù),也為重點(diǎn)客戶的私有化部署產(chǎn)品提供了便利。為了提升OCR深度學(xué)習(xí)的效率,Testin云測(cè)與英特爾聯(lián)合進(jìn)行了探索,并重點(diǎn)從基礎(chǔ)設(shè)施平臺(tái)配以工具套件來構(gòu)建解決方案,用軟件加速以及硬件支撐兩個(gè)角度對(duì)OCR方案進(jìn)行優(yōu)化。Testin云測(cè)基于英特爾至強(qiáng)可擴(kuò)展處理器、英特爾的開放式視覺推理和神經(jīng)網(wǎng)絡(luò)優(yōu)化(以下簡(jiǎn)稱OpenVINO)工具套件對(duì)OCR深度學(xué)習(xí)方案進(jìn)行優(yōu)化,將AI測(cè)試中的OCR識(shí)別時(shí)間從2秒降低到0.3秒左右,實(shí)現(xiàn)了6倍的性能提升,且不影響測(cè)試的效果和結(jié)果。

具體來說,在基礎(chǔ)設(shè)施平臺(tái)的搭建上,Testin云測(cè)選擇英特爾至強(qiáng)金牌6140處理器,其不僅擁有強(qiáng)大的通用計(jì)算能力,還集成了增強(qiáng)單指令多數(shù)據(jù)流、英特爾AVX-512新指令集等創(chuàng)新技術(shù),實(shí)現(xiàn)了對(duì)于通用計(jì)算能力和并行計(jì)算能力的兼顧,為深度學(xué)習(xí)訓(xùn)練提供了卓越的性能基礎(chǔ)。在軟件與算法層面上,Testin為了加速OCR方案,使用英特爾OpenVINO工具套件分發(fā)版來進(jìn)行加速。該工具套件支持開發(fā)人員使用行業(yè)標(biāo)準(zhǔn)人工智能框架、標(biāo)準(zhǔn)或自定義層,將深度學(xué)習(xí)推理輕松集成到應(yīng)用中,開發(fā)人員只需編寫一次代碼,即可將其快速、無縫地部署在當(dāng)前和未來的英特爾硬件上,從而消除應(yīng)用重復(fù)開發(fā)問題。英特爾技術(shù)負(fù)責(zé)人表示,“英特爾至強(qiáng)可擴(kuò)展處理器與英特爾OpenVINO工具套件的結(jié)合實(shí)現(xiàn)了卓越的推理性能,幫助Testin云測(cè)及其客戶快速實(shí)現(xiàn)文本點(diǎn)擊、文本驗(yàn)證等功能,加快AI自動(dòng)化測(cè)試的速度。該方案保障了OCR整體工作流的執(zhí)行速度,且OCR的整體識(shí)別正確率達(dá)到99%以上。”

除了OCR算法以外,Testin云測(cè)還在圖標(biāo)識(shí)別、圖像審核、標(biāo)注質(zhì)檢等多個(gè)方向上開展了AI技術(shù)的探索與應(yīng)用。

作為英特爾在AI領(lǐng)域的重要合作伙伴, Testin云測(cè)CTO陳冠誠表示:“未來,我們還會(huì)考慮在更多的模型中嘗試英特爾的技術(shù)加速方案。兩家還將繼續(xù)在前沿技術(shù)上進(jìn)行協(xié)同研究,努力一同將領(lǐng)先技術(shù)落地于測(cè)試行業(yè),進(jìn)一步提升產(chǎn)品的智能化水平,不斷提升產(chǎn)品和服務(wù)的易用性和工作效率,應(yīng)用AI技術(shù)為行業(yè)賦能。”

更智能,更簡(jiǎn)單,更易用,下一代測(cè)試產(chǎn)品的品格

1.自然語言處理:降低操作門檻

iTestin將AI智能化作為測(cè)試技術(shù)升級(jí)的重要推力,通過基于自然語言的腳本錄制功能,支持用自然語言的交互方式,完成測(cè)試自動(dòng)化操作。

用戶只需要輸入“點(diǎn)擊搜索”,iTestin就能自動(dòng)在APP當(dāng)前頁面中檢測(cè)并識(shí)別出“搜索”,并完成點(diǎn)擊操作。傳統(tǒng)的測(cè)試腳本需要大量的人工介入,通過手工框選目標(biāo)控件來實(shí)現(xiàn)腳本錄制和維護(hù),iTestin這種全新的自然語言腳本大幅降低了腳本錄制的難度,也極大提升了產(chǎn)品易用性和腳本維護(hù)效率。

英特爾助力Testin云測(cè)算力提升,下一代AI測(cè)試產(chǎn)品iTestin技術(shù)揭秘

在QQ音樂,輸入“點(diǎn)擊搜索”,操作機(jī)器自動(dòng)執(zhí)行進(jìn)入到搜索界面,點(diǎn)擊搜索音樂到輸入框,輸入“周杰倫”,點(diǎn)擊“說好不哭”

Testin云測(cè)總裁徐琨在NCTS中國云測(cè)試峰會(huì)上用自然語言在iTestin上現(xiàn)場(chǎng)演示AI+測(cè)試的真正能力,只需在界面中輸入點(diǎn)擊、等待、檢查、長按、輸入等自然語言的文字描述,后臺(tái)的AI就能準(zhǔn)確實(shí)時(shí)的在真機(jī)上進(jìn)行完整無誤的操作和相關(guān)指令。

2. OCR文字識(shí)別:實(shí)現(xiàn)跨平臺(tái)腳本能力,降低腳本維護(hù)成本

目前大部分應(yīng)用為了Android端和iOS端的體驗(yàn)一致,會(huì)傾向在兩個(gè)端上采用相同的UI設(shè)計(jì),即相同的UI界面和操作體驗(yàn)。企業(yè)希望減少對(duì)腳本維護(hù)的人力投入,同時(shí)在后續(xù)新增腳本時(shí),逐步將Android端和iOS端的腳本統(tǒng)一為一套腳本,這樣進(jìn)一步減少腳本維護(hù)的投入。Testin云測(cè)通過只依賴UI界面截圖的OCR和圖標(biāo)識(shí)別技術(shù),使得Android端和iOS端使用同一套UI自動(dòng)化測(cè)試腳本成為可能,實(shí)現(xiàn)跨平臺(tái)腳本能力,大大降低腳本維護(hù)成本。

在對(duì)OCR的檢測(cè)和識(shí)別模型進(jìn)行訓(xùn)練時(shí),數(shù)據(jù)是最關(guān)鍵的輸入,而且數(shù)據(jù)的精準(zhǔn)度和多樣性,對(duì)模型的精準(zhǔn)度和泛能力起到?jīng)Q定性作用。Testin云測(cè)擁有自身多年積累的應(yīng)用測(cè)試數(shù)據(jù),OCR訓(xùn)練數(shù)據(jù)量達(dá)1600萬,并且具有專業(yè)的AI數(shù)據(jù)采集與標(biāo)注團(tuán)隊(duì)對(duì)數(shù)據(jù)進(jìn)行處理。

3.圖標(biāo)識(shí)別技術(shù):進(jìn)一步提升用戶體驗(yàn)和自動(dòng)化測(cè)試穩(wěn)定性

在應(yīng)用的UI自動(dòng)化測(cè)試中,除了文字,圖標(biāo)是另外一個(gè)與用戶交互最多的元素。在傳統(tǒng)的自動(dòng)化測(cè)試中,圖標(biāo)的識(shí)別主要靠控件ID和其他的控件信息,如class,xpath等,但這些信息在自動(dòng)化測(cè)試實(shí)踐中被證明存在較大的不可靠性。因此,Testin云測(cè)的自動(dòng)化測(cè)試主要從圖像的角度來識(shí)別和定位控件元素。

圖標(biāo)識(shí)別技術(shù)是除OCR以外,另外一項(xiàng)支撐Testin云測(cè)自動(dòng)化測(cè)試的關(guān)鍵技術(shù)。目前大部分應(yīng)用采用簡(jiǎn)約設(shè)計(jì)的線條形圖標(biāo),導(dǎo)致原本可靠的模板匹配和特征點(diǎn)匹配技術(shù)失效。在實(shí)際測(cè)試中,現(xiàn)有最好的圖標(biāo)識(shí)別技術(shù),正樣本的準(zhǔn)確率只有66.87%,負(fù)樣本準(zhǔn)確率為91.16%,單個(gè)圖標(biāo)識(shí)別耗時(shí)為1532ms。Testin云測(cè)對(duì)簡(jiǎn)約設(shè)計(jì)的線條圖標(biāo)的識(shí)別,專門設(shè)計(jì)了圖標(biāo)相似度判別算法,大大提高了圖標(biāo)識(shí)別的準(zhǔn)確率和對(duì)正負(fù)樣本的分辨能力,最終的正負(fù)樣本準(zhǔn)確率在測(cè)試數(shù)據(jù)集上都超過了97%,單個(gè)圖標(biāo)識(shí)別平均耗時(shí)為319ms,實(shí)現(xiàn)了業(yè)界領(lǐng)先的識(shí)別精度和性能。

此外,Testin云測(cè)利用自身的數(shù)據(jù)積累的優(yōu)勢(shì),對(duì)應(yīng)用上的常用圖標(biāo)利用深度學(xué)習(xí)目標(biāo)檢測(cè)技術(shù)實(shí)現(xiàn)自動(dòng)識(shí)別和定位,進(jìn)一步提升了用戶體驗(yàn)和自動(dòng)化測(cè)試的穩(wěn)定性。

結(jié)語

從信息化、數(shù)字化到智能化,互聯(lián)網(wǎng)作為IT能力的載體,很大程度上正在改變IT技術(shù)的研發(fā)趨勢(shì)和應(yīng)用模式,重構(gòu)整個(gè)人類社會(huì)的商業(yè)體系。新技術(shù)和新商業(yè)模式的涌現(xiàn)顛覆了傳統(tǒng)商業(yè)生態(tài),也改變了人們的社會(huì)習(xí)慣。企業(yè)正在經(jīng)歷一場(chǎng)深重的大變革,而隨著互聯(lián)網(wǎng)及傳統(tǒng)行業(yè)的公司逐漸轉(zhuǎn)向數(shù)據(jù)驅(qū)動(dòng)的運(yùn)營方式,測(cè)試也被賦予了更多的含義。測(cè)試正變得越來越智能,機(jī)器學(xué)習(xí)正在帶來革命性的變化,讓我們拭目以待。

極客網(wǎng)企業(yè)會(huì)員

免責(zé)聲明:本網(wǎng)站內(nèi)容主要來自原創(chuàng)、合作伙伴供稿和第三方自媒體作者投稿,凡在本網(wǎng)站出現(xiàn)的信息,均僅供參考。本網(wǎng)站將盡力確保所提供信息的準(zhǔn)確性及可靠性,但不保證有關(guān)資料的準(zhǔn)確性及可靠性,讀者在使用前請(qǐng)進(jìn)一步核實(shí),并對(duì)任何自主決定的行為負(fù)責(zé)。本網(wǎng)站對(duì)有關(guān)資料所引致的錯(cuò)誤、不確或遺漏,概不負(fù)任何法律責(zé)任。任何單位或個(gè)人認(rèn)為本網(wǎng)站中的網(wǎng)頁或鏈接內(nèi)容可能涉嫌侵犯其知識(shí)產(chǎn)權(quán)或存在不實(shí)內(nèi)容時(shí),應(yīng)及時(shí)向本網(wǎng)站提出書面權(quán)利通知或不實(shí)情況說明,并提供身份證明、權(quán)屬證明及詳細(xì)侵權(quán)或不實(shí)情況證明。本網(wǎng)站在收到上述法律文件后,將會(huì)依法盡快聯(lián)系相關(guān)文章源頭核實(shí),溝通刪除相關(guān)內(nèi)容或斷開相關(guān)鏈接。

2019-11-29
英特爾助力Testin云測(cè)算力提升,下一代AI測(cè)試產(chǎn)品iTestin技術(shù)揭秘
近日,Testin云測(cè)正式發(fā)布全新AI測(cè)試產(chǎn)品iTestin,融合目前測(cè)試領(lǐng)域最強(qiáng)的自然語言處理、文本識(shí)別、圖標(biāo)識(shí)別技術(shù),全面提升測(cè)試產(chǎn)品的易用性和自動(dòng)化效率,

長按掃碼 閱讀全文